Taco Charlton, EDGE, Michigan
Ht. 6'6", Wt. 272

Vidauntae "Taco" Charlton had 19 sacks as a high school senior in Ohio before committing to Michigan. He played sparingly in his first three seasons for the Wolverines, making only four starts. He totaled 9 sacks and 14 TFL in his time as a reserve.

Charlton was named the starter before his senior year and he responded with a season that earned him first-team all-conference honors. He finished the year with 13 TFL and 9.5 sacks, including at least one in each of his last four games.

Strengths

• Size - Ideal frame, build for position
• Length - Ideal, uses it well
• Burst - Surprising first step
• Strength - Converts speed to power well
• Flexibility - Good bend for size
• Hands - Quick, accurate
• Pass Rush - Spin, rip, swat/swing, etc.
• Run Defense - Good stack, shed

Weaknesses

• Inconsistent - Flashes, disappears
• Pad Level - Plays too upright
• Balance - Loses effectiveness when playing tall
• Inexperience - Looks like he's still figuring out position

Verdict: Second Round

Despite an all-conference season, Charlton still isn't the sum of his parts. He has the look of an All-Pro defensive end and has shown he can beat offensive linemen in virtual every way, but there were still a lot of plays where he was erased too easily. But the NFL Draft is all about traits, and Charlton's are elite.
